Why Variable Frequency Drives are Essential?

A Variable Frequency Drive (VFD) is an electronic device used to control the speed and torque of an electric motor. It works by varying the frequency and voltage of the power supply to the motor, allowing for precise control and high efficiency. VFDs are used in a range of industrial and commercial applications, from controlling the speed of a conveyor belt to adjusting the air flow in a fan system. They can also reduce energy usage and help maintain a steady operating temperature. With their versatility and efficiency, VFDs are an important component in a wide range of systems.
Variable Frequency Drives (VFD) are essential for many industrial applications because they are capable of providing precise control over motor speeds, which can be adjusted on the fly to meet the demands of a particular process. This can help increase efficiency, reduce energy consumption, and improve safety in a wide variety of industries. VFDs are also great for helping to reduce noise and vibration levels, which can be beneficial in certain applications. Additionally, they can be used to control multiple outputs and can provide soft starts to help extend the life of the motor. Overall, VFDs are an invaluable tool for optimizing the performance of many industrial processes.
Working of Variable Frequency Drive
A variable frequency drive (VFD) is an electronic device used to control the speed of an alternating current (AC) motor. It works by varying the frequency of the AC power supplied to the motor, which in turn changes the speed of the motor’s rotation. The VFD is connected to a motor’s power supply and is used to adjust the speed, torque, and direction of the motor. It is also used to save energy by reducing the amount of electricity the motor needs to operate. The VFD has several components, including an inverter, an input filter, a control unit, and an output filter. The inverter converts the incoming AC power into three-phase AC power with a variable frequency and voltage. The filter connected to the input reduces the amount of noise and interference that may be present in the power supply. The control unit is used to control the frequency and voltage of the output. The output filter is used to reduce the amount of noise and interference in the output to the motor. The VFD is a useful tool for controlling the speed and torque of an AC motor and can help reduce energy consumption.
